    You can include alternative content for people who do not
    have the Flash
    player. Essentially, you write the site twice--once in HTML
    and once in
    Flash/Flex. This is one reason why people will often advise
    you not to put
    mission-critical functionality into anything that requires
    the Flash player,
    unless you're 100% certain that all of the users who need to
    see your
    content will have it.

    Hi Bill ..
    Might be a cookies, cache, or extensions issue ..
    From your Safari menu bar click Safari > Preferences then select the Privacy tab.
    Click:   Remove All Website Data
    Then delete the cache.
    Open a Finder window. From the Finder menu bar click Go > Go to Folder
    Type or copy paste the following
    ~/Library/Caches/com.apple.Safari/Cache.db
    Click Go then move the Cache.db file to the Trash.
    Quit and relaunch Safari to test.
    If nothing above helped, try this DNS server.
    Open System Preferences > Network > Advanced > DNS
    Click + and type:
    208.67.222.222
    Click + again and do the same.
    208.67.220.220
    Click OK.
    Quit and relaunch Safari to test.

  • Pages not loading anymore. I have tried reinstalling with the same results

    I have iWork 09 on my MBP with the i7 (1 version back from the current model with the Thunderport). Software worked fine for many months but now when I try to start Pages or Keynote I get an error message saying it can not load the library. I tried to uninstall the software and reboot then reinstalled it and did an update to the app with the same results.

    Deleting the program's preference list is the #1 trouble-shooting step with any misbehaving application. Go to HD > Users > (your account) > Library > Preferences, delete the com.apple.iwork.pages.plist, empty the Trash & then restart Pages. Repeat with Numbers & Keynote. This needs to be done for each user.
    There are two things to do that solve a lot of problems with the iWork ’08 &/or ’09 apps in Snow Leopard.
    First, use the
    Mac OS 10.6.6 combo updater. This fixes a problem with fonts that is not fixed using the delta update (10.6.1 > 10.6.2). Because of font & other issues with 10.6.7, I prefer to stick with 10.6.6. You can find the 10.6.7 combo updater
    here  
    Second, make sure your iWork applications are updated. For iWork '08 that is Pages 3.0.3 & Numbers 1.0.3. For iWork '09 it's Pages 4.0.5 & Numbers 2.0.5. If you're not running the latest versions & Software Update says your software is up to date, make sure the applications are where the installer initially put them. The updaters are very picky. If the location is not where the updater is programmed to look or if the folder doesn't have the name the updater looks for, it will not work. The applications cannot be renamed or moved. They must be in the iWork '08 or iWork '09 folder in Applications. That iWork folder must be named iWork '08 or iWork '09. If it doesn't have the '08 or '09 Software Update won't find them & the updaters won't work.
    Also, when deleting iWork, you need to make sure you get all of the components.
    The files to delete are the iWork ’09 folder from the main HD > Applications; the iWork ’09 folder in HD > Library > Application Support & the individual iWork application plist files found in HD > Users > (your account) > Library > Preferences for each user.
    Yvan Koenig has written an AppleScript that removes the files. You can find it on
    his iDisk in For_iWork > iWork '09 > uninstall iWork '09.zip.
